Indlela Yokuqongelela Okungaguquki Ezinhlelweni ze-PTFE

Ingozi yokukhishwa kwe-electrostatic (ESD) ekudlulisweni koketshezi iwumphumela wokungqubuzana phakathi kwe-medium egelezayo kanye nolwelwesi lwepayipi. I-PTFE ngokwemvelo iyisivikelo esiphezulu. Lapho uketshezi olungeyona i-polar njenge-E85, i-methanol, noma izinyibilikisi ezahlukahlukene zihamba ngepayipi ngesivinini esiphezulu, ama-electron asuswa ebusweni. Le nqubo idala umehluko ongaba khona ongafinyelela izinkulungwane zama-volts. Ngaphandle kwendlela eqhubayo, la mandla ayaqoqana aze athole iphuzu elibuthakathaka kakhulu lokukhishwa.

Imodi yokuhluleka okuyinhloko kulezi zimo akuyona nje inhlansi ebonakalayo. Esikhundleni salokho, ishaja eqongelelekile ingabangela ukuwohloka kwe-dielectric kwezinto ze-PTFE uqobo. Lokhu kuvame ukuphumela "ekuvuzeni kwemigodi emincane," lapho i-arc emile ibhoboza khona i-liner ukuze ifinyelele ekulukweni lwensimbi engagqwali yangaphandle. Lezi zimbobo ezincane zibeka engcupheni ubuqotho bokuhlanganiswa konke, okuholela ekuvuzeni okuyingozi okunzima ukukubona ngesikhathi sokuhlolwa okuvamile. Izindinganiso zemboni ezifana ne-SAE ne-ATEX manje zigunyaza amakhono okusabalalisa amile kumapayipi asetshenziswa ezindizeni, ezempi, kanye nokusetshenziswa kukaphethiloli we-ethanol.

Ubunjiniyela Bezinto Ezibonakalayo: Isixazululo Se-Black Core

Ukuqhuba okuthembekile kumapayipi e-PTFE kudinga ukuguqulwa kwezinto okunembile ngesikhathi senqubo yokukhiqiza.I-Besteflonisebenzisa indlela ekhethekile yokukhipha ehlanganisa i-PTFE eyi-100% eyi-virgin kanye nomnyama wekhabhoni ohlanzekile kakhulu. Lokhu kudala i-liner yangaphakathi eqhubayo ehlala njalo, evame ukubizwa ngokuthi "i-black core." Ngokungafani nezingubo zomphezulu ezingaguga noma zingcolise uketshezi, le nethiwekhi ehlanganisiwe yezinhlayiya zekhabhoni iqinisekisa ukusebenza kukagesi okuqhubekayo kuyo yonke impilo yepayipi.

I-liner eqhubayo isebenza ngokwakha isiteshi se-elekthronikhi esiqhubekayo, okuvumela ukuthi amashaja angaguquki ahambe aye ezicini zensimbi ngokuphephile. Uma i-hose assembly ihlanganiswe kahle nokuluka kwensimbi engagqwali okungu-304 noma okungu-316L, ishaja iya endaweni yokumisa yomshini noma imoto. Ukuze ivumelane nezindlela ezahlukene zokugeleza, njengokujova uphethiloli noma ukubuyisa umusi, lezi zixazululo eziqhubayo ziyatholakala kokubili ezakhiweni ezibushelelezi kanye nezakhiwo ezihlanganisiwe.

Izindlela Zokukhetha Ezihlakaniphile Zamapayipi Angaguquki

Onjiniyela kumele banqume ukuthi bazobeka nini phambili izinguqulo ezilwa nokungaguquguquki kunezimbobo ze-PTFE ezijwayelekile ngokusekelwe ezinguqukweni ezithile zokusebenza. Uhlobo lwemidiya luyisici sokuqala. Uketshezi olungeyona i-polar olunomoya ophansi wokuqhuba ugesi, njengama-hydrocarbon kanye nezinyibilikisi ezomile, yizona ezivame kakhulu ukukhiqiza i-static. Ngaphezu kwalokho, izinhlelo ezihilela ukugeleza kwezigaba ezimbili, njengegesi ethwala impuphu noma amaconsi amancane, zandisa kakhulu izinga lokuqongelela kweshaja.

Izimo zokusebenza nazo zisho isidingo sokuqhuba ugesi. Ijubane lokugeleza elidlula imitha eli-1 ngomzuzwana noma izinhlelo ezibonakala ngama-pulse avamile okuma kokuqalisa zidala amazinga aphezulu okungqubuzana. Izindawo ezinomswakama ophansi zikhulisa kakhulu izingozi ezingaguquki ngoba umswakama emoyeni awukwazi ukusiza ekuqedeni izindleko ezingaphezulu. Ngisho noma imithetho yendawo ingakuphoqeleli ngokuqinile, abakhiqizi bemishini yokuqala abaningi (ama-OEM) basebenzisa amapayipi okuqhuba ugesi njengesu "eliphephile ukwehluleka". Lokhu kungasebenzi kahle kuqinisekisa ukuthi uhlelo luhlala luvikelwe ngaphansi kwezingcindezi zemvelo noma zokusebenza ezingalindelekile.

Ukuqinisekiswa kanye Nobuqotho Bokufakwa

Ukuguquka kusuka kumapharamitha obuchwepheshe kuya ekuphepheni kwangempela kwendawo kudinga inqubo yokuqinisekisa evaliwe. Amapayipi okuhambisa amanzi asezingeni eliphezulu ahlolwa ngokuqinile ukuze kuqinisekiswe ukuthi ukumelana kukagesi kuhlala ngaphakathi kwemingcele ephephile, ngokuvamile ngaphansi kwama-ohm angu-10^6. Lokhu kuhlolwa kuqinisekisa ukuthi ipayipi lenza umsebenzi walo wokuhlakazeka lisuka kwelinye lingena kwelinye ngaphandle kokuphazamiseka.

Kodwa-ke, ipayipi ngokwalo liyingxenye eyodwa kuphela yesistimu ephephile. Ukusebenza kahle kwe-liner eqhubayo kuncike ngokuphelele ekuqineni kwe-grounding. I-assembly kumele isebenzise izinsimbi zensimbi ezihambisanayo ezigcina ukuxhumana okuphephile nesendlalelo sangaphakathi esicebile ngekhabhoni. Uma indlela ye-grounding iphukile endaweni yokufaka, i-static charge izohlala ibambekile naphezu kokuqhuba kwe-liner. Ukufakwa kochwepheshe kumele kuqinisekise njalo ukuthi yonke i-fluid circuit ixhunywe endaweni efanayo ukuvimbela umehluko ongaba khona.
